GeoVerra Achieves 99.2% COR Audit Score and 2 Million Safe Hours

Edmonton, AB (July 8, 2026) – Safety has always been more than a requirement at GeoVerra, it is a core value that guides every project, every decision, and every team member across the organization. This year, that commitment has been recognized through two remarkable achievements: an outstanding 99.2% external COR audit score and more than 2 million hours worked without a Lost Time Injury.

An Outstanding COR Audit Result

GeoVerra recently achieved a 99.2% score on its external COR audit across British Columbia, Alberta, Saskatchewan, Manitoba, and Ontario. The audit included visits to offices and field sites across the country, interviews with team members at all levels, and an extensive review of programs, procedures, and documentation.

The results confirmed what our teams demonstrate every day: safety is embedded in how we work.

Auditors identified several strengths throughout the organization, including:

  • Strong leadership commitment to health and safety
  • Engaged and accountable team members
  • A respected and effective HSEQ program
  • Consistent use of hazard assessments in the field
  • Strong equipment maintenance practices
  • A positive reporting culture focused on learning and improvement
  • Effective safety communication and active Health & Safety Committees

Two Million Safe Hours and Counting

Just weeks after receiving the COR audit results, GeoVerra reached another significant milestone: more than 2 million hours worked without a Lost Time Injury. The company officially surpassed 2,025,289 hours worked year-to-date without an LTI, a reflection of the daily decisions and safe work practices carried out by team members across the country.
